2024年2月8日 · Codes 96202, 96203 and 97552 are used to report training for GROUPS of caregivers. These codes should not be billed per caregiver, but instead by session . Note codes 96202 and 96203 are time-based codes, but code 97552 is not and should be billed once per session, regardless of the time.
